1.D.178.  The Semiaza-Bambusuril (Semiaza-Bambusuril) Family 

Semiaza-Bambus[6]urils efficiently transport anions across lipid membranes. A systematic modification of their lipophilic side chains to include various alkyl groups and thioethers revealed that the most efficient chloride transporters are those that agree with Lipinski's rule-of-lipophilicity, exhibiting clog Po/w values close to 5. Furthermore, vesicle anion-transport assays showed that these anion-transporters function independently of the cation. They exhibit high anion selectivity, NO3- > Br- > Cl- > SO42-, in agreement with the Hofmeister series. These compounds may be used to allow for the design of highly specific anion transporters for biomedical applications (Khurana et al. 2022).
